Bench‐Scale Evaluation of Innovative Arsenic‐Removal Processes
Microsand‐ballasted coagulation provided promising arsenic (As) removal in bench‐scale tests of simulated drinking waters; however, no synergistic benefits were observed when microsand‐ballasted coagulation was used as a pretreatment to microfiltration. Polymer was critically important to the performance of the microsand‐ballasted coagulation process. Although coagulation/microfiltration typically provided the best As removal at a given iron dose, microsand‐ballasted coagulation processes are likely to be a promising alternative method of As treatment for many utilities if expectations of lower projected capital and operating costs for microsand are proven valid.
